A delicious fruity loaf with lots of strawberries and bananas. If you leave out the flour and baking powder and soda, this makes a pretty good smoothie too!
Step: 1
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Lightly grease a 9x5 inch loaf pan.
Step: 2
Place yogurt, strawberries, milk, bananas and orange juice in blender or food processor; puree until smooth. Mix in sugar, nutmeg and vanilla.
Step: 3
In a medium bowl sift together flour, baking powder and baking soda. Stir flour mixture to the smoothie mixture until batter is smooth. Pour into prepared pan.
Step: 4
Bake in preheated oven for 1 hour, or until a toothpick inserted into center of loaf comes out clean.
Per Serving: 149 calories; protein 2.3g; carbohydrates 34.5g; fat 0.5g; cholesterol 0.7mg; sodium 79.1mg.
